Utility - New York, NY

posted 3 days ago

Full-time - Mid Level
New York, NY
101-250 employees
Professional, Scientific, and Technical Services

About the position

The Android Engineer will be responsible for designing, developing, and maintaining high-quality Android applications. This role involves collaborating with cross-functional teams to define, design, and ship new features, as well as ensuring the performance, quality, and responsiveness of applications. The ideal candidate will have a strong understanding of Android development and a passion for creating user-friendly applications.

Responsibilities

  • Design and build advanced applications for the Android platform.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Ensure the performance, quality, and responsiveness of applications.
  • Identify and fix bugs and performance bottlenecks.
  • Continuously discover, evaluate, and implement new technologies to maximize development efficiency.

Requirements

  • Proven software development experience and Android skills development.
  • Experience with Android SDK, Java, and Kotlin.
  • Familiarity with RESTful APIs to connect Android applications to back-end services.
  • Strong understanding of the full mobile development life cycle.
  • Experience with third-party libraries and APIs.

Nice-to-haves

  • Experience with cloud message APIs and push notifications.
  • Knowledge of the open-source Android ecosystem and the libraries available for common tasks.
  • Familiarity with continuous integration.

Benefits

  • Health insurance
  • 401k plan
  • Paid time off
  • Flexible working hours
  • Professional development opportunities
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service